Top 3 Toyota Models with the Best Gas Mileage
The 2022 Prius Prime offers the best Toyota gas mileage rates, followed closely by the Corolla and Camry 2022 models. Here is a summary of the top ten Toyota models with the best gas mileage rates:
Model: 2022 Toyota Prius Prime
MPG (City): 55
MPG (Highway): 53
MPG (Combined): 54
Model: 2022 Toyota Corolla Hybrid
MPG (City): 53
MPG (Highway):52
MPG (Combined): 52
Model: 2022 Toyota Camry Hybrid
MPG (City): 51
MPG (Highway):53
MPG (Combined): 52
Model: 2022 Toyota Avalon Hybrid
MPG (City):43
MPG (Highway):44
MPG (Combined): 44
Model: 2022 Toyota Rav4 Hybrid
MPG (City): 41
MPG (Highway): 38
MPG (Combined): 40
Model: 2022 Toyota Highlander Hybrid
MPG (City): 36
MPG (Highway): 35
MPG (Combined): 35
Model: 2019 Toyota Highlander Hybrid
MPG (City):30
MPG (Highway): 28
MPG (Combined):29
Model: 2019 Toyota Camry
MPG (City): 29
MPG (Highway): 41
MPG (Combined): 34
Model: 2020 Toyota Corolla
MPG (City): 29
MPG (Highway): 37
MPG (Combined): 32
Model: 2019 Toyota Rav4
MPG (City): 26
MPG (Highway): 35
MPG (Combined): 30
Reviewing the Top 3 Toyota Models with High Gas Mileage
The 2022 Toyota Prius Prime, Corolla Hybrid, and Camry Hybrid models offer gas mileages above 50MPG, while all other models offer less than 45MPG. Here are brief reviews of what makes these three models exceptional.
2022 Toyota Prius Prime
The 2022 Prius Prime is one of Toyota's latest models, and it offers the highest Toyota gas mileage. It runs on gas and electricity, powered by a four-cylinder engine combined with an electric motor and powerful battery. The model offers a combined 133MPGe (running on both gas and electric energy). However, the battery can only run for 25 miles.
2022 Toyota Corolla Hybrid
The 2022 Toyota Corolla Hybrid is powered by a 1.8-liter, four-cylinder engine, two electric motors, and a relatively powerful battery. It runs on gas and electric energy, and you don't need to charge the battery. The engine and electric motors offer 121HP and more than 50MPG when driving in the city and on the highway. The model's continuously variable automatic transmission (CVT) makes transitioning between electric and gas modes easy and smooth.
2022 Toyota Camry Hybrid
The 2022 Toyota Camry Hybrid model is powered by a 2.5-liter, four-cylinder engine, one electric motor, and a powerful battery. The engine and electric motor offer a combined 208HP, more than the 2022 Corolla Hybrid model. The CVT transmission makes switching between the gas and electric modes easy, and you don't need to plug the car into a power outlet to charge the battery.
Tips to Increase Your Toyota's Gas Mileage
The way you operate your car also determines its gas mileage, and adopting smart driving tactics can save gas and help you keep safe on the road. Here are three proven tips to help increase your car's gas mileage:
Slow Down – Gas mileage efficiency starts depreciating when you go above 50MPH. Accelerating and braking frequently also burns more gas.
Travel Light – Heavy loads increase your car's fuel consumption; carrying 100 pounds reduces your car's gas mileage by about 1%.
Avoid Idling – Your car uses fuel when idling, hence why most cars' gas mileage reduces when driving on city roads with dense traffic.
Ensuring regular maintenance will also reduce your car's gas consumption. Mechanical and technical problems such as faulty spark plug and low tire pressure also reduce the car's gas mileage.
